Exploring Different Types of Modern Roofing Technologies

With various innovative options available, choosing the right roofing technology might feel overwhelming. Let’s break down some popular modern roofing types to help you make an informed choice.

1. Solar Roofs

Solar roofs are rising in popularity as an eco-friendly, energy-generating option. These roofs incorporate solar panels directly into roofing materials, allowing homeowners to produce their own electricity. Besides offering a sleek appearance, solar roofs can significantly cut down on electrical bills and can sometimes provide energy back to the grid, nudging your power meter closer to nil.

2. Cool Roofs

When temperatures soar, keeping your home cool becomes costly. Cool roofs use reflective materials to reflect more sunlight and absorb less heat compared to a standard roof. Whether using reflective tiles, sheets, or specially coated materials, a cool roof helps maintain a comfortable indoor environment and reduces energy costs.

3. Single-Ply Membrane Roofing

Single-ply membrane roofs consist of sheets made from synthetics like PVC or thermoplastic polyolefin. Known for their durability and resistance to UV radiation, these are commonly used on flat or low-slope roofs. Their installation is often swift, making them a practical choice for various project requirements.

4. Standing Seam Metal Roofs

Standing seam metal roofs feature vertical panels with interlocking seams, combining functionality with a chic, sophisticated appearance. They’re well-loved for their longevity, which can extend up to 50 years. Plus, they’re recyclable at the end of their life cycle, aligning with sustainable living ideals.

5. Green Roofs

Green roofs take your garden to new heights—literally. These roofs are partially or completely covered with vegetation, soil, and a waterproof membrane. A green roof can provide added insulation, improve air quality, and absorb rainwater. Plus, it’s a beautiful, natural complement to your home or business setting.

Climate Considerations

Your area’s climate plays a crucial role in choosing the right roofing option. For instance, in sunny areas, a cool roof might be ideal for minimizing heat absorption. Meanwhile, green roofs could suit regions with heavy rainfall, as they help absorb excess water.
